Please seek medical advice since any rectal bleeding is not normal but as you are young, it is very unlikely that the cause is serious and more probably of a minor nature such as anal fissure or haemorrhoids.
If you are scared due to embarrassment (= "anal matters", "faecal matter" etc etc) then don't worry because the doctors will have seen it all before. If you would not hesitate to seek medical advice because of - say - chronic nosebleeds (= blood from a body orifice) then what is the difference when blood is emitted from another body orifice??

If you are on medications for chronic conditions, you may have constipation as a side effect. Additionally, thyroid problems can cause constipation.
Try Metamucil with a large glass of water. Additionally, take magnesium citrate 500 mg tablet every morning with a glass of water. Eat an apple for breakfast or an afternoon snack. Walk for exercise, which will be much easier once you get things moving.
If these methods are not enough, change the Metamucil to Miralax.
